#6d7463 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d7463 is composed of 42.7% red, 45.5%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.7%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 84.7 degrees, a saturation of 7.9% and a lightness of 42.2%. #6d7463 color hex could be obtained by blending #dae8c6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#6d7463 color description : Dark grayish green.
#6d7463 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d7463 has RGB values of R:109, G:116,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7173219.
